A reopening date has been identified for the Tomorrowland Light & Power Co. (Space Mountain gift shop) at Magic Kingdom. The gift shop is currently under refurbishment to update the facade, but also to update traffic flow in the area for TRON Lightcycle Run.

Tomorrowland Light & Power Co. is currently scheduled to reopen on November 6th, and BlogMickey.com sources have indicated for months now that Disney is hoping to open TRON Lightcycle Run this calendar. With human riders spotted recently, it’s a good bet that TRON will be ready for guests this year, but will Disneyhold it back for a 2023 marketing push? We hope to learn more during the D23 Expo next month.
